Amidst the vibrant precincts of New Orleans, Café Beignet on Royal Street holds an iconic position. A delightful culinary destination, the café is located in the historic French Quarter and is globally recognized for providing an authentic taste of New Orleans. Often termed as the ‘Jewel of New Orleans’, the Café Beignet on Royal Street is a focal point for people planning to travel to one of the most culturally rich cities in the United States. With its enchanting ambience and legendary beignets, it is the place to experience the heart and soul of true New Orleans culture and cuisine. Besides the classic beignets, the café pizzas, gourmet sandwiches and crescent city classics are also worth trying.

Established in the year 1990, Café Beignet is nestled amongst remarkable 18th-century Spanish architecture. The café started off as a small shop serving beignets and coffee, and over time, it grew in popularity and demand. Now it spans across a larger portion of Royal Street and is housed in a beautiful, historic building dated back to the 1800s. The café is set against a picturesque backdrop featuring a charming patio with lush greenery and a soothing decorative fountain, providing an unexpected oasis in the heart of the bustling French Quarter.

Café Beignet's biggest draw is its eponymous offering, the beignets - a deep-fried pastry generously dusted with powdered sugar. These legendary French doughnuts, golden and puffy, are served warm and are a delight to the senses. The café’s mix of popular New Orleans dishes like jambalaya and crawfish etouffee also give a wonderful insight into the culinary traditions of the city.
